Output bf65d0dbb518a323d8b36ce5c006dad6a75d75c5a634bf2a3b0f7097c0ee33dd: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 869e44f1f269373e40f2a2ee44a7b9b56a0adec5 OP_EQUAL
address
3Dxp4zbtutGepkegCqLeK3aWfCd8CcHRuL
transaction
bf65d0dbb518a323d8b36ce5c006dad6a75d75c5a634bf2a3b0f7097c0ee33dd
confirmations
546940
spent
true